Trindon Holliday Pulled a DeSean Jackson on this Punt Return, But it Went Unnoticed
Trindon Holliday had a 76 yard punt return touchdown against the Panthers, that included a nice tight rope down the sideline as the punter tried to push him out.
Or did he? He flipped the ball out of his hands before he crossed the end zone, and it should have been a touchback. Unlike DeSean Jackson, though, it went unnoticed, and the replay official did not ask for a review. Denver is up 17-7, so that could be a key moment in the game.
